The equation of a parabola is (y−1)2=16(x+3) .

 

What is the equation of the directrix of the parabola?

\((y-1)^2 = 16(x+3)\\ 4(4)(x-(-3)) = (y-1)^2\\ p = 4\)

The focus of the parabola is 4 units on the right of the vertex.

Therefore the directrix of parabola is x = -3-4, i.e., x = -7.
